Caramelized Roasted Parsnips |
|
 |
Prep Time: 5 Minutes Cook Time: 20 Minutes |
Ready In: 25 Minutes Servings: 4 |
|
This is from the Montreal Gazette. I love parsnips, so I think this is a great recipe to try. The editor says this recipe comes from Fresh From the Garden cookbook by Perla Myers Ingredients:
1 1/2 lbs fresh parsnips, sliced in inch-thick strips |
3 tablespoons unsalted butter |
salt & freshly ground black pepper |
1 teaspoon granulated sugar |
1/2-3/4 cup chicken broth |
Directions:
1. In a large heavy ovenproof frying pan, melt butter over medium heat, and saute parnsnips with salt, pepper, and sugar until lightly brown, about two minutes. 2. Add a half cup of chicken broth and place pan in oven preheated to 350 degrees F for 15 minutes or until tender. If pan juices evaporates add more broth. 3. Serve, seasoned with more pepper. |
